St. Louis –
Alex Johnson scored early in the second half to propel the Maryville women's soccer team to a 1-0 victory over the University of Indianapolis Friday afternoon at Maryville Field.
What Happened – After a scoreless first half which saw Maryville out shoot the Greyhounds 7-2, Johnson gave the Saints the lead in the 50
th minute. Johnson took a crossing pass from
Allison Verville and found the back of the net from 11-yards out on the right side to give Maryville a 1-0 advantage. That is all the Saints needed as
Alison Riddle was credited with six saves while earning her third win of the season.
Inside the Numbers – The Saints have only surrendered up two goals in the first half thus far this season. The goal for Johnson was her team-high fourth of the year. The helper for Verville was her team leading fifth of the season.
